GPUOcelot

ir::ControlFlowGraph Member List

This is the complete list of members for ir::ControlFlowGraph, including all inherited members.
BasicBlock typedefir::ControlFlowGraph
BasicBlockColorMap typedefir::ControlFlowGraph
begin()ir::ControlFlowGraph
begin() const ir::ControlFlowGraph
BlockList typedefir::ControlFlowGraph
BlockMap typedefir::ControlFlowGraph
BlockPointerVector typedefir::ControlFlowGraph
clear()ir::ControlFlowGraph
clone_block(iterator block, std::string suffix)ir::ControlFlowGraph
computeNewBlockId()ir::ControlFlowGraph
const_edge_iterator typedefir::ControlFlowGraph
const_edge_pointer_iterator typedefir::ControlFlowGraph
const_iterator typedefir::ControlFlowGraph
const_pointer_iterator typedefir::ControlFlowGraph
ConstBlockPointerVector typedefir::ControlFlowGraph
ControlFlowGraph()ir::ControlFlowGraph
Edge typedefir::ControlFlowGraph
edge_iterator typedefir::ControlFlowGraph
edge_pointer_iterator typedefir::ControlFlowGraph
EdgeList typedefir::ControlFlowGraph
EdgePair typedefir::ControlFlowGraph
EdgePointerVector typedefir::ControlFlowGraph
edges_begin()ir::ControlFlowGraph
edges_begin() const ir::ControlFlowGraph
edges_end()ir::ControlFlowGraph
edges_end() const ir::ControlFlowGraph
empty() const ir::ControlFlowGraph
end()ir::ControlFlowGraph
end() const ir::ControlFlowGraph
executable_sequence()ir::ControlFlowGraph
get_entry_block()ir::ControlFlowGraph
get_entry_block() const ir::ControlFlowGraph
get_exit_block()ir::ControlFlowGraph
get_exit_block() const ir::ControlFlowGraph
insert_block(const BasicBlock &b)ir::ControlFlowGraph
insert_edge(const Edge &e)ir::ControlFlowGraph
instruction_iterator typedefir::ControlFlowGraph
InstructionList typedefir::ControlFlowGraph
iterator typedefir::ControlFlowGraph
newId()ir::ControlFlowGraph
operator=(const ControlFlowGraph &)ir::ControlFlowGraph
pointer_iterator typedefir::ControlFlowGraph
post_order_sequence()ir::ControlFlowGraph
pre_order_sequence()ir::ControlFlowGraph
remove_block(iterator block)ir::ControlFlowGraph
remove_edge(edge_iterator edge)ir::ControlFlowGraph
reverse_pointer_iterator typedefir::ControlFlowGraph
reverse_topological_sequence()ir::ControlFlowGraph
size() const ir::ControlFlowGraph
split_block(iterator block, unsigned int instruction, Edge::Type type, const std::string &label="")ir::ControlFlowGraph
split_edge(edge_iterator edge, const BasicBlock &newBlock)ir::ControlFlowGraph
topological_sequence()ir::ControlFlowGraph
toString(Edge::Type t)ir::ControlFlowGraph [static]
write(std::ostream &out) const ir::ControlFlowGraph
write(std::ostream &out, BasicBlock::DotFormatter &blockFormatter) const ir::ControlFlowGraph
~ControlFlowGraph()ir::ControlFlowGraph
 All Classes Namespaces Files Functions Variables Typedefs Enumerations Enumerator Friends Defines